WebFig. 7.3. This graphic representation of the earth’s layers shows the inner core, the outer core, the mantle, and the oceanic and continental crusts (not to scale). Image by Byron Inouye. As our planet became a molten mass, layers formed (Fig. 7.3). The densest material, containing iron and nickel, settled to the core in the center of the earth.

A relatively thin crust, which typically varies from a few kilometres to 40 km (about 25 miles) in thickness, sits on top of the mantle. (In some places, Earth’s crust may be up to 70 km [40 miles] thick.)
